DM Type 2 is diabetes caused by the body's failure to utilize insulin, which leads to increased blood sugar levels and decreased physical activity, Body Weight Training and Diabetes Gymnastics methods that can affect a person's body strength level, especially in leg muscle strength and high blood sugar levels. tall. To find out the management of physiotherapy in lowering blood sugar levels and increasing leg muscle strength using body weight training and diabetes gymnastics methods. After doing physiotherapy actions using body weight training and diabetes gymnastics with a dose of 3-5 times a week, the results showed an increase in leg muscle strength and a decrease in blood sugar levels. Body Weight Training and Diabetes Gymnastics can increase leg muscle strength and lower blood sugar levels.
